OBESITY SURGERY: GASTRIC BYPASS TECHNIQUE

What does it involve?

This procedure is based on two principles: reduction of the stomach's size of the stomach and a reduction in the body's ability to assimilate food due to a short-circuited short-circuiting part of the intestine.

How do you lose weight?

Gastric restriction reduces the amount of food ingested, and satiety satiety occurs more quickly. Malabsorption, on the other hand, reduces the amount of food quantity of food assimilated.

How does the procedure work?

It is performed under general anaesthetic using a minimally invasive with the assistance of a surgical robot or by laparoscopy.

A camera is inserted through a small hole in the abdominal wall, and working instruments are inserted through five other small holes. five other small holes.

The size of the stomach is reduced by section, and only a small gastric pouch with a volume of 20-30 ml is retained.

The intestine is then cut and connected to the gastric pouch. A 75 cm section of the intestine is bypassed.

At the end of the operation, the incisions are closed with absorbable (which disappears on its own).

The bandage is applied with glue, which also removes itself.

As food does not mix with bile and pancreatic enzymes in the first 150 cm of the small intestine, calorie absorption is reduced.

How much weight loss can you expect?

The gastric bypass technique makes it possible to lose approximately 65 to 75% of excess weight..

How long does the intervention last?

The operation lasts 1.5 to 2.5 hours and you will be hospitalized for three to four nights.

What are the potential complications?

They are generally rare and can occur early or late.

In the days following the surgery

Rupture of internal sutures (intestine or stomach): this occurs very rarely very rarely (less than 0.2% of cases), and is favored by smoking and diabetes.

Re-operation may be required, as well as antibiotic treatment or drain placement..

There's also a risk of around 1% for each of the following complications hemorrhage, intestinal obstruction, abscess, pulmonary embolism.

After 30 days

-Internal hernia, which occurs in up to 3% of cases requires urgent re-operation.

WARNING: If you suffer from intense sudden and continuous pain lasting more than an hour, consult an emergency service without delay. It could be an internal hernia, such as :

- Dumping syndrome” manifests itself as severe weakness and sweating.

This is most often hypoglycemia due to an excess of insulin secondary to weight loss. weight loss.

Frequent snacking and a low-sugar, high-protein diet can help prevent it..

- An ulcer or narrowing of the connection between the stomach and intestine, hence the importance of maintaining a lifelong smoking ban after surgery.

- Vitamin deficiencies that can be remedied by a more appropriate dosage prescribed supplements.
